Kim Trimble

I had never been here before and had the opportunity today. As soon as I walked in, I was greeted. I ordered take out and was asking a lot of questions about the food. The lady behind the register never got irritated or frustrated. There was a wait, if you wanted to dine in due to limited tables and space. They make the food ti order so I had about a 15 min wait which was not a problem. There is not a waiting area, so it was cramped with the 3 others who were waiting for tables and myself. All in all I would recommend this place. Everyone was nice and the food was very good. I ordered the Devine street sandwich and the lusty monk potato salad.
